viljelypihat
Viljelypihat, often translated as "cultivation yards" or "community gardens," are designated areas of land cultivated collectively by individuals or groups. These spaces provide urban and suburban dwellers with opportunities to grow their own produce, flowers, and herbs. The primary purpose of viljelypihat is to foster a connection with nature and food production in environments where private gardening space may be limited.
